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3756 493 929393 7581152
46 5479268997 817558615
46 5479268997 817558615
396 909570058 996 38420508
All about undefined
Interested in learning more?
46 5479268997 817558615
396 909570058 996 38420508
See more
67399521703 2132 786
377 0463 9668898 3333403
See more
510 27268
29764346 06688 396075147
See more